Drip Irrigation: Factors To Consider and benefits



Trickle Irrigation sticks out as an efficient approach for providing water straight to the roots of plants, making it a recommended choice for several gardeners. This system decreases water waste by minimizing dissipation and overflow, permitting exact water application where it is needed most. This targeted strategy not only preserves water but additionally advertises healthier plant development by preventing waterlogging and minimizing weed growth.


An additional advantage of drip Irrigation is its versatility to numerous garden formats and plant types. Whether in increased beds, containers, or conventional rows, this system can be customized to fit specific requirements. Nevertheless, there are factors to consider to remember. Initial arrangement expenses can be greater than conventional methods, and upkeep is important to prevent clogging of emitters. Furthermore, garden enthusiasts must keep an eye on soil dampness levels to assure excellent Irrigation. Eventually, drip Irrigation uses considerable benefits for those looking to enhance their gardening effectiveness.

Soaker Tubes: An Easy Remedy for Watering



Soaker hoses supply a uncomplicated and efficient technique for sprinkling gardens, supplying countless benefits such as decreased evaporation and targeted wetness delivery. Appropriate setup strategies can boost their effectiveness, making certain that water gets to the plant roots efficiently. Furthermore, routine maintenance and treatment are necessary to maximize the life-span and efficiency of soaker pipes.


Advantages of Soaker Hoses



While many garden enthusiasts seek effective methods to supply water to their plants, soaker tubes stand out as a sensible service. These pipes supply a slow-moving, constant launch of water straight to the dirt, making sure deep origin hydration while minimizing dissipation. This targeted watering approach not just saves water however likewise minimizes the risk of fungal conditions by keeping foliage drier. Soaker hose pipes are particularly helpful for veggie yards and flower beds, as they promote much healthier plant development and can enhance crop returns. Furthermore, they are easy to establish and can be customized to fit numerous yard designs. On the whole, soaker pipes offer a cost-efficient and ecologically friendly alternative for preserving lavish, thriving yards.


Installment Tips and Techniques



When planning to mount soaker pipes in a garden, correct methods can noticeably enhance water efficiency and plant wellness. To start with, garden enthusiasts must lay the hoses along the base of plants, guaranteeing they are close to the origin area for maximum absorption. It is advisable to prepare the tubes in a serpentine pattern to cover even more area while minimizing water waste. The installment must include a stress regulatory authority to preserve regular water flow. In addition, protecting the pipes with stakes or garden pins can prevent them from relocating or kinking. Garden enthusiasts should likewise check for any type of blockages, such as weeds or debris, while making certain the pipe is not hidden too deeply in the dirt, allowing for reliable moisture circulation.


Upkeep and Care Guidelines



Routine maintenance is vital for optimizing the long life and effectiveness of soaker pipes in any kind of garden. Garden enthusiasts need to on a regular basis look for blockages and tidy the tubes to guarantee excellent water flow. Flushing the hose pipes with a remedy of vinegar and water can aid get rid of natural resource. Furthermore, it is essential to inspect the tubes for leakages or damages, replacing any type of faulty areas promptly. During wintertime, pipes must be drained pipes, rolled up, and kept in a completely dry place to prevent freezing and fracturing. Furthermore, garden enthusiasts need to monitor the soil wetness levels to adjust the watering frequency, making certain that the soaker hoses supply appropriate wetness without over-saturating the dirt. Appropriate care will boost the efficiency and life expectancy of soaker pipes.

Tips for Optimizing Your Watering Practices

Although lots of garden enthusiasts concentrate on selecting the appropriate Irrigation system, enhancing watering techniques is equally necessary for advertising healthy plant growth. Timing is important; sprinkling early in the early morning or late at night lms landscaping minimizes evaporation and permits plants to absorb moisture successfully. In addition, making use of compost around plants can aid retain dirt dampness and manage temperature level, decreasing the need for frequent watering.


It is likewise crucial to keep an eye on weather regularly. Rainfall can decrease the requirement for supplementary watering, and adjusting schedules appropriately can save water. Utilizing soil dampness sensing units can give valuable understandings into when and how much to water, making sure that plants get sufficient hydration without overwatering. Lastly, organizing plants with similar water requires with each other can simplify Irrigation initiatives and promote efficiency. By applying these approaches, garden enthusiasts can boost their watering techniques and support sustainable garden administration.
